Yellow Nuka Cola (Drug)
Class C
Duration 15 Seconds

Information

Yellow Nuka Cola (Drug) is a possible Drug your character can take.

Effects

Yellow Nuka Cola (Drug)
+500 maximum Hit Points
+ to current Hit Points keeping same percentage of current to maximum.
+300 Run Speed
+200 Walk Speed
-10 AP+ Regeneration
Player Model size increased by a scale of 200 (20%)
Yellow Light around Player.
-500 current & maximum Hit Points after Drug effects end (can lead to instant death).

Important notes

AP+ Regeneration can not go below 0.

While you always get 500 maximum Hit Points, the current Hit Points added depend on how "full" you were beforehand. If you were fully healed, you will get the whole 500 Hit Points as current Hit Points. If you only had 50% of your maximum HP for example, the drug will only give you 250 current Hit Points.

When the drug ends, you lose 500 maximum HP, but also 500 current HP. If this results in you having less then your bleed-out HP (-100 without Dead Man Walking, -200 with the trait), you will die via the message: "Your heard could not handle the strain".

A player model can be in-between 90% and 110%. The drug adds a flat value of 20% on-top of it, resulting in-between 110% and 130% size during the duration of the drug.
